How Urine Drug Testing Works

Understanding Urine Drug Testing in Franklin, NJ

Urine drug testing stands as the foremost screening approach within the United States, mandated as the sole method approved for DOT-regulated drug testing according to 49 CFR Part 40 guidelines. By evaluating a urine sample for drugs, their metabolites, and alcohol biomarkers, this technique effectively identifies recent substance use. This standardized process is renowned for its confidentiality, offering precise, legally viable outcomes suitable for employers, individuals, and judicial programs.

How Hair Drug Testing Works

In the state of Franklin, NJ, hair drug and alcohol testing is a trusted laboratory technique that detects long-term substance use. Unlike urine tests that catch recent use, hair analysis has a 90-day detection window, identifying drug metabolites integrated within hair strands. This makes hair testing ideal for ongoing workplace monitoring, legal disputes, child custody considerations, and situations requiring a comprehensive view of substance use history.

Testing Methods & Collection Process

1. Donor Identity Verification

Prior to sample collection, individuals must present valid government identification, with all related consent and custody documentation completed to ensure legally binding results.

2. Hair Collection Procedure

A trained professional clips a small sample usually around 100-120 strands close to the scalp. The preferred source is the head's crown, yet body hair can be used if needed. The process is quick, non-invasive, and conducted under supervision.

3. Chain of Custody Documentation

Completion of a Hair Drug Test Custody and Control Form logs the specimen's collection, sealing, and handling, ensuring the protection and legality of outcomes.

4. Laboratory Preparation & Analysis

5. Metabolite Detection

Drug metabolites become embedded in the hair as it grows, forming a robust record of substance usage. The intrinsic nature of metabolites in hair makes this test immune to tampering.

6. MRO Review

A certified Medical Review Officer evaluates any non-negative outcomes for accuracy, examining plausible medical reasons and delivering an official report.

Urine Alcohol Drug Test

An alcohol urine test works by detecting ethanol metabolites in urine, essentially marking recent alcohol consumption. Predominantly used in workplace scenarios, judicial obligations, and post-incident evaluations, it serves as an economical and quite effective screening tool albeit without measuring current impairment.

ETG Alcohol Test (Urine)

The EtG urine test is acclaimed for its superior sensitivity, capable of detecting the presence of alcohol up to 80 hours post-consumption. Being a metabolite of ethanol, EtG is extensively relied upon by courts, rehab programs, and regulatory agencies for its reliable detection window beyond standard urine alcohol tests.

Breath Alcohol Test

A breath alcohol test evaluates the present impairment level by assessing alcoholic content in deep lung air. Administered through DOT-sanctioned devices, breath tests render instant, legally defensible outputs, obligatory for DOT-regulated employees, and serve imperative in workplace assessments, post-crash scrutiny, and reasonable suspicion inquiries.

Blood Alcohol Test

The blood alcohol test delivers precision, appraising ethanol levels circulating within the bloodstream, recognized especially within hospitals, law enforcement, and legal frameworks for its accuracy, notably in DUI cases, emergency interventions, and urgent legal investigations.

PEth Alcohol Blood Test

The PEth test identifies chronic or substantial alcohol use through phosphatidylethanol biomarkers inside red blood cells, tracing usage up to 2-3 weeks. It stands as a substantial indicator of long-term drinking patterns amidst family law disputes, oversight initiatives, therapy facilities, as well as pre-employment testing in industries demanding acute safety.

ETG Alcohol Test (Hair)

The EtG hair test provides a 90-day alcohol consumption assessment by detecting ethanol metabolites lodged into the hair structure, offering insights into habitual or chronic use over isolated incidents. This test's sturdiness and accuracy make it favorable in court-related proceedings, child custody matters, and prolonged monitoring setups due to its low susceptibility to evasion efforts.
